Understanding the Library Millage Renewal

As the upcoming election approaches, Eastpointe voters find themselves at a pivotal point regarding their library's future. The library millage renewal is set to be on the ballot, a request that seeks to extend funding that has supported library services over the past years. This decision is not just about books; it encompasses a broader range of educational and cultural offerings that enhance community life.

Why This Measure Matters Now

The library serves as an essential hub for information and community interaction. With digital literacy becoming increasingly important in today’s tech-driven society, libraries have evolved into resource centers, providing residents with access to technology, educational programming, and events. If the millage is not renewed in November, Eastpointe could potentially face significant cuts to these vital services.

Impact on the Community

The ramifications of the library millage renewal extend beyond mere funding. Many local programs—ranging from children’s story hours to adult education workshops—rely heavily on library funding. According to recent statistics, libraries play a significant role in lifelong learning, with over 2,000 residents attending various library events annually. Therefore, failing to secure the renewal could hinder countless community initiatives.
